Output fb6eaceef42c463a7e66dff10aa0d7e55e2bfdcaee0c9ff9e5da4d59f8a1e0fe:0

value
16802735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63db95d495413c87ba3467419e618b4a01208b6 OP_EQUAL
address
3MDpUG1uMKwnV4rngryNHUM5HSusNjwKWR
transaction
fb6eaceef42c463a7e66dff10aa0d7e55e2bfdcaee0c9ff9e5da4d59f8a1e0fe
confirmations
317218
spent
true